Authorized by the Act of October 10, 1978, the Susan B. Anthony Dollar was designed and sculpted by Chief Engraver Frank Gasparro, who simply reduced his Eisenhower Dollar reverse for the new mini dollar. Produced in large numbers during 1979-80 by three mints, the Susan B. Anthony Dollars simply piled up in federal reserve vaults. The 1981 …

Anthony in Her Own Words (New York: Random House; 1995), 4. 5 The author called the Women's Rights National Park in Seneca Falls, New York, to confirm Robert Livingston Stanton's birth on 14 March 1859.Where is the mint mark on a 1979 Susan B. Anthony dollar? All Susan B. Anthony dollars have a mint mark. It appears on the left-hand side of the obverse, just above Anthony's shoulder. If there's a small "P", the coin was struck in Philadelphia. If there's an "S", it came from San Francisco. ROCHESTER, March 13, -- Miss Susan B. Anthony died at 12:40 o'clock this morning. The end came peacefully. Miss Anthony had been unconscious practically all of the time for more than twenty-four hours, and her death had been almost momentarily expected since last night. Only her wonderful constitution kept her alive.Susan B. Anthony died on March 13, 1906, at the age of 86, due of heart failure and pneumonia. At the time of her death, women had achieved suffrage in Wyoming, Utah, Colorado and Idaho, and she was happy at the progress made by the movement. The U.S. Post Office issued its first postage stamp honoring Susan B. Anthony in 1936.

Anthony Dollar was the first time that a woman appeared on a U.S. circulating coin. The coin replaced the Eisenhower Dollar and was minted from 1979-1981 and again in 1999. It honored women’s suffrage leader, Susan B. Anthony.The smaller Susan B. Anthony dollar was only 26.5 mm in diameter and weighed only 8.1 g. Therefore, a smaller coin was considered easier to carry and popular with the public. Unfortunately, it was often confused with the quarter dollar coin, which was 24.3 mm and weighed 5.6 g.
